School of Technology under Pandit Deendayal Petroleum University Gandhinagar intends to focus on technological education, research and service that anticipates, and meets, the need of tomorrows world. The School is to provide national and international Undergraduate, Postgraduate and doctoral education. The courses offered will also generate additional revenue which shall reduce the bridge from revenue deficit to take the University towards self-financed mode. B. Tech. Seats Branch Name Available Seats 50% 35% All 15% NRI/NRI Total ACPC India Sponsored Chemical Engineering 30 21 9 60 Civil Engineering 60 42 18 120 Electrical Engineering 60 42 18 120 Mechanical Engineering 60 42 18 120 Petroleum Engineering 60 42 18 120 Computer Engineering 60 42 18 120 Information & Communication Technology 60 42 18 120 Total Seats 390 273 117 780 Admission to Engineering Programs 2018 Admission to the First Year of the Bachelor of Technology shall be given as under, namely: i. Government Seats (50%) For admission on Gujarat Seats, one has to apply at ACPC as per ACPC norms. ii. All India Seats (35%) One seeking admission on All India Seats shall apply on-line, on the University website, within the prescribed time limit. 35% seats shall be filled by the University from one who has passed the Qualifying Exam from the schools located in India (including Gujarat State) and have appeared in JEE (Main) 2018. Merit list for these seats shall be based on marks obtained in JEE (Main) 2018. iii. NRI seats (15%) These Seats shall be filled by the University as NRI seats from one who has passed the Qualifying Exam from the schools located in India (including Gujarat State) or abroad. Seats are filled as per merit. There will be a common application form for admission on All India seats and NRI seats. One applying for admission on All India seats will have to specify if his application should be considered also for admission as NRI sponsored candidate as per his eligibility.
